Job Description


Description:

You will be the Air Dominance Program Manager for the Air Dominance Program Management Team. Our team is responsible for delivering world‑class air‑dominance capabilities through integrated hardware development and test execution.



What You Will Be Doing


As the Air Dominance Program Manager you will be responsible for driving cost, technical, and schedule performance of subsystem and system‑level qualification projects on the EMD contract.


Your responsibilities will include, but are not limited to:



  • Manage cost, technical, and schedule performance of hardware qualification projects.

  • Lead the Integration and Test IPT, ensuring program objectives are met on time and within budget.

  • Identify barriers and risks, and develop mitigation or opportunity plans.

  • Coordinate activities across the Air Dominance portfolio, managing inter‑contract dependencies.

  • Provide day‑to‑day guidance and decision‑making to sustain hardware development momentum.

Security Clearance Requirement


MUST BE A U.S. CITIZEN – This position is located at a facility that requires special access. The selected candidate must possess an active Secret clearance to start.


Basic Qualifications:
• Engineering degree (electrical, mechanical, integration and test or similar) with 8+ years experience in an applicable engineering discipline
• Leadership of cross-functional team with scope > $10M, with responsibility for quality/technical, schedule and cost performance
• Experience leading subordinate leaders and developing talent (i.e. IPT leads)
• Experience in risk identification and management
• Strong problem solving skills; Quick learner
• Proven ability to work multiple, high-priority tasks in parallel with minimal direction
• Exceptional interpersonal communication and formal presentation skills, including the ability to interface at all levels and across multiple functions and customer sets.
• Experience establishing strong customer relationships
• Experience working with suppliers and subcontract management
• Familiarity working in classified environments
• Active Secret security clearance with an investigation within 5 years with the ability to obtain a Top Secret clearance as well as a Special Access Program clearance.
• Must have the ability to travel up to 30%
Desired Skills:
• Prior program management experience
• Experience with missile systems & sub-systems design, qualification and integration
• Experience with Development Programs
• Experience with Earned Value Management
• Knowledge of program and financial measurements (orders, sales, EBIT and cash)
• Knowledge of DoD contract types (CPFF, FFP, CPIF, etc.)
• Demonstrated track record of delivering results in fluid or ambiguous situations
